What Does a Gas Safety Engineer Do?
A gas safety certificate, or CP12, is an official document that proves your gas appliances, fittings and flues are safe. It is a legal requirement for landlords to get one for all of their properties.
Just a Gas Safe Registered (former CORGI) engineer need to bring out gas work. They will show you their Gas Safe Register ID card, which has an unique licence number.

A gas safety certificate in buckingham is an official file that confirms the gas devices and flues in a home are safe to use. It is a legal requirement for landlords to get these certificates each year for rental properties. In addition, it is advised for property owners to get them also.
During the inspection, your gas engineer will perform tests and checks to ensure that the devices are working properly. They'll likewise check that the gas pipework is safe to be utilized. If any problems are discovered, your gas engineer will follow the assistance detailed in the Gas Safe Unsafe Situations Procedure (GIUSP) to correct them.
You need to constantly work with a Gas Safe registered engineer for any gas work that you need to have done. These engineers are licensed by the Gas Safe Register, which replaced CORGI, and need to reveal you their Gas Safe ID card before beginning any work. Terribly fitted and serviced gas appliances can trigger gas leakages, fires, surges and carbon monoxide poisoning. In addition, you should also ask your gas engineer to fit an audible carbon monoxide alarm in your home.

Track record
Landlords should have their gas safety checks performed by a Gas Safe signed up engineer. This consists of inspecting all evaluation hatches, flues and chimneys are physically steady and safely fitted, and guaranteeing that any gas home appliances in the property have been correctly installed. The engineer will issue a certificate revealing if the property has passed or failed. In case of failure, the engineer will price quote for any restorative work required to bring the home up to standard.

If you are a tenant, you have the legal right to ask your landlord for their gas safety record.
